$ 748.8 million was transferred from Russia to Uzbekistan in the second quarter of 2018
Photo: TASS
In the second quarter of 2018, the amount of money transfers from Russia to Uzbekistan via payment systems equaled to $ 748.8 million, the Central Bank of Russia notes.
In accordance with the report, the average amount of one transfer was $ 425.
Uzbekistan, in turn, sent $ 32 million to Russia in the period mentioned, which averages around $ 914 per transfer.
According to the Central Bank of Russia, the total volume of trans-boundary transfers from Russia to Uzbekistan in the second quarter of 2018 was $ 1.07 billion and from Uzbekistan to Russia $ 95 million.
